Solution to solve Java folder deletion exception (FolderDeletionException)
Solution to Java Folder DeletionException
In Java development, folder deletion is a common operation. However, sometimes we may encounter an exception called FolderDeletionException, which indicates that the folder deletion failed. This exception may be thrown when the folder does not exist, has no permissions, or there are still files in the folder. In order to avoid this exception from happening, we can take some solutions to handle this situation.
Solution 1: Check whether the folder exists
Before deleting the folder, we can first check whether the folder exists. You can use the exists() method of the File class to determine whether the folder exists. If the folder does not exist, we can return directly or throw a custom FolderNotFoundException.
Code example:
File folder = new File("path/to/folder"); if (!folder.exists()) { throw new FolderNotFoundException("Folder does not exist"); } // 继续删除文件夹的操作
Solution 2: Set the write permission of the folder
Sometimes the deletion of the folder will fail due to permission issues. Before performing the folder deletion operation, we can set the write permission of the folder. You can use the setWritable() method of the File class to set the write permissions of the folder.
Code example:
File folder = new File("path/to/folder"); if (folder.exists()) { folder.setWritable(true); } // 删除文件夹的操作
Solution 3: Recursively delete files in the folder
Sometimes folder deletion will fail because there are still files in the folder. Before deleting the folder, we can recursively delete all files in the folder. This can be achieved using recursion.
Code example:
public void deleteFolder(File folder) throws IOException { if (folder.isDirectory()) { File[] files = folder.listFiles(); if (files != null) { for (File file : files) { deleteFolder(file); } } } if (!folder.delete()) { throw new FolderDeletionException("Failed to delete folder"); } }
Using the above solution, we can avoid the occurrence of FolderDeletionException and ensure that the folder deletion operation can proceed normally. Moreover, these solutions are relatively simple and easy to use, and can help us better handle abnormal situations during the folder deletion process.
Summary:
In Java development, abnormal folder deletion is a very common situation. In order to avoid this exception from happening, we can take some solutions to deal with this situation. This article describes three solutions: checking whether the folder exists, setting write permissions on the folder, and recursively deleting files within the folder. By using these solutions, we can better handle abnormal situations of folder deletion and ensure that our code can run normally.
